Door opening template for accurate cutting lines every time

Posted: Wed Nov 02, 2011 11:55 am
by Howard
It's a piece of cardboard with the door opening carefully measured and cut out with a hole punch, craft knife and straight edge...

Align the template it where the door should go on the house you are making...trace around the opening with a sharp pencil...then cut out the opening...

I've made several different ones for different size doors...but this is the one i use most of the time...it fits the PWD-3s that Ted has available...here's the link...
